Katie Forsythe picked up 32 digs Tuesday night in a four-set win over Coppin State University at Reitz Arena. Her defense helped the Greyhounds to a 25-13, 23-25, 25-11, 25-21 non-conference victory.
Forsythe had 32 of the Greyhounds' 62 digs to finish three off her season-high of 25 set in a match earlier this month against Western Michigan University.
She enters this weekend's matches needing 56 digs to reach 1,000 less than halfway through her sophomore season.
Abby Hamilton led the Loyola offense with 15 kills and a .306 hitting percentage, while
Ann Ernst and
Cat Vaccaro each had 11 kills. Mackenzie added eight kills, hitting .500.
Ashley Dwyer pushed out 44 assists in the four sets.
Loyola wraps up its five-match homestand on Friday night when it hosts Towson University in a 7 o'clock contest in Reitz Arena.
